Is Egg In Cheese? Unraveling The Myth Behind Cheese Ingredients

is egg in cheese

The question of whether eggs are in cheese is a common one, often arising from confusion about the ingredients used in dairy products. Cheese is primarily made from milk, which is curdled and processed to form its characteristic texture and flavor. Eggs, on the other hand, are not a standard ingredient in traditional cheese production. However, there are certain types of cheese, such as some varieties of fresh cheeses or processed cheese spreads, that may occasionally include eggs for added richness, texture, or as a binding agent. Despite this, the vast majority of cheeses do not contain eggs, making them suitable for those with egg allergies or dietary restrictions. Egg as an Ingredient: Some cheeses use egg in their recipes, like baked cheese dishes

Eggs, often associated with breakfast or baking, play a surprising role in certain cheese-based dishes, particularly those that are baked or require a custard-like texture. One classic example is quiche, where eggs act as a binding agent, creating a creamy base that complements the cheese. In such recipes, the ratio of eggs to cheese is crucial: typically, 3-4 large eggs are whisked with 1-1.5 cups of milk or cream for every 2 cups of shredded cheese. This balance ensures the dish sets properly without becoming rubbery.

From a culinary perspective, eggs serve multiple functions in cheese dishes. They provide structure, moisture, and richness, transforming a simple cheese melt into a sophisticated, cohesive meal. For instance, in cheese soufflés, eggs are separated, with the whites whipped to create airiness and the yolks mixed with cheese to add depth. This technique demands precision—overmixing the batter can deflate the soufflé, while undercooking leaves it runny. The egg-to-cheese ratio here is often 4 eggs to 1.5 cups of grated cheese, ensuring a light yet flavorful result.

Not all cheese dishes with eggs are elaborate. Baked cheese dips, like a warm goat cheese or Brie bake, often incorporate eggs for a velvety texture. A simple recipe might combine 1 egg with 8 ounces of softened cheese, a tablespoon of cream, and seasonings. This mixture is baked until just set, creating a dip that’s both indulgent and easy to prepare. For those wary of raw eggs, baking at 350°F (175°C) for 20-25 minutes ensures the eggs are fully cooked while maintaining the cheese’s meltiness.

Cheese Production Process: Eggs are not typically used in traditional cheese-making methods

Traditional cheese-making is a meticulous process that relies on a few key ingredients: milk, bacteria, rennet, and salt. Eggs, however, are conspicuously absent from this list. The reason lies in the fundamental chemistry of cheese production. Cheese is formed through the coagulation of milk proteins, primarily casein, which is achieved by adding bacteria to acidify the milk and rennet to curdle it. Eggs, while protein-rich, do not contribute to this process and could even interfere with the delicate balance required for proper curd formation. Their inclusion would likely result in a product that is more akin to a custard than cheese.

Consider the role of rennet, a complex of enzymes that specifically targets the kappa-casein in milk, causing it to clot. This precision is crucial for creating the texture and structure of cheese. Eggs, on the other hand, contain proteins like ovalbumin and globulins, which do not interact with rennet in the same way. Adding eggs would introduce foreign proteins that could compete with milk proteins for enzyme activity, potentially leading to a weaker curd or an uneven texture. For example, in the production of a hard cheese like Parmesan, the curd must be firm enough to withstand months of aging. Introducing egg proteins could compromise this firmness, resulting in a cheese that crumbles prematurely or fails to develop the desired crystalline texture.

From a practical standpoint, incorporating eggs into cheese-making would also introduce unnecessary complications. Eggs are prone to bacterial contamination, particularly with Salmonella, which could pose a food safety risk. Traditional cheese-making already involves careful control of bacterial cultures to ensure the desired flavor and safety of the final product. Adding eggs would require additional steps to mitigate these risks, such as pasteurization, which could alter the flavor profile of the cheese. Moreover, eggs are not a cost-effective or scalable ingredient for large-scale cheese production, making their inclusion impractical for commercial manufacturers.

It’s worth noting that while eggs are not used in traditional cheese-making, they do appear in certain cheese-like products or recipes. For instance, some cheese spreads or processed cheese products may contain egg yolks as emulsifiers to improve texture and stability. Similarly, dishes like cheesecake often use eggs as a binding agent, but these are not true cheeses by any definition. The key distinction lies in the method of production: true cheese relies on the coagulation of milk proteins, while egg-containing products achieve their structure through other means, such as heat-induced coagulation of egg proteins.

Common Misconceptions: Many believe eggs are in cheese due to texture or color similarities

A quick glance at a creamy, pale cheese like ricotta or queso blanco might lead one to wonder if eggs are involved in its creation. This misconception often stems from the cheese’s custard-like texture and pale yellow or white hue, which resemble scrambled eggs or egg-based dishes. However, the truth is far simpler: traditional cheese is made from milk, rennet, and cultures, with no eggs in sight. The texture and color come from the milk’s fat content, the curdling process, and sometimes added salt or acids. For instance, ricotta’s grainy, soft consistency is achieved by heating whey, not by incorporating eggs. Understanding this process clarifies why eggs are unnecessary in cheese production.
